Gain Adjustments
The G110 offers optional-use remote mode selection and gain adjustment features . These features allow the
gyro mode (Standard Rate or Heading Lock) and gain values to be set remotely in the transmitter . However, for
simplified use, while maintaining maximum performance in the Blade CP Pro 2, these features will not be utilized
(they are usually best utilized when using a programmable computer transmitter) .
•
Because you will not be utilizing the remote mode selection and gain adjustment features of the gyro, the gyro’s
yellow-colored auxiliary (AUX) lead and connector will not be plugged into the receiver . This is not a problem as
the gyro will always be in the heading lock mode and the gain value can be set using the gain value adjustment
pot located on the gyro itself .
•
After making the initial test flight, you may find that it is necessary to adjust the gyro gain setting value prior to
subsequent test flights in order to achieve the best possible performance . The goal, when using a heading lock
type gyro, is to find the highest gain setting value at which the tail/nose of the helicopter does not twitch quickly
(oscillate) from side to side in all areas of flight (including fast forward flight and descents) . In the case of the
G110 in the Blade CP Pro 2, we find that it is typical to have the gain setting adjustment pot set at or near the
most clockwise/100% value . In this position we find that the tail/nose does not tend to twitch quickly from side
to side in most areas of flight and we are able to achieve maximum tail and heading hold performance .
Trim Adjustments
During flight, it may be necessary to make some small adjustments to the rudder trim in order to prevent the
nose/tail of the model from “drifting” to the left or right when the rudder stick is in the neutral position . Typically,
only a small amount of adjustment may be necessary .
Note: It is always best to avoid sudden temperature and environmental condition changes when
using a gyro. For example, it is best to not fly a model on a very hot (or cold) day immediately after
removing it from an air-conditioned (or heated) vehicle. It is also best to keep the gyro out of direct
sunlight and away from any heat-generating sources on the model.
To help the gyro better acclimate to temperature and environmental conditions at the flying field, it
is best to let your Blade CP Pro 2 model stand in the environment for approximately 10–15 minutes
before flying, allowing the temperature of the gyro sensor to stabilize. If you do not allow the
temperature to stabilize, you may experience radical trim changes that require significant adjustments
of the rudder trim during flight.
Servo Mode Setting
The G110 is equipped with a switch and software that allows its performance to be optimized for use with most
analog and some digital servos . The Servo Mode selection switch is found on the side of the gyro .
However, because the Blade CP Pro 2 uses an ESC and motor to control the tail, you must be certain
that the Servo Mode selection switch on the gyro is set to standard Servo Mode to ensure proper
response and performance of the gyro. If it is set to digital Servo Mode, the electronic speed control
and tail motor will not respond properly to inputs from the gyro or transmitter. This could even cause
failure of the motor, ESC or both.
Installing the Optional Training Gear
If the Blade CP Pro 2 is your first single-rotor and/or collective pitch equipped helicopter model, we suggest that
you install the optional Training Gear Set (EFLH1128) before making your first flight . The training gear helps to
further increase the stability of the model while also providing added support and cushioning to prevent tip-overs
and damage to the model from abrupt landings .
